- 1、本文档共5页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第 30卷第 7期 微 计 算 机 应 用 Vol130 No17
2009年 7月 MICROCOMPUTER APPLICATIONS Jul12009
MPlayer Qtopia OK
李梦亮 翁正新
(上海交通大学 自动化系 上海 200240)
: 主要介绍MPlayer和 topia在嵌入式无 卡拉 OK点播终端中的应用:首先分析了MPlayer 的体系结构, 并在此基础上
给出了将 MPlayer移植到三星 ARM9嵌入式平台的详细过程。介绍了在宿主机建立 topia和 t/Embedded交叉编译环境的
过程, 并基于 topia和 t/Embedded体系结构,设计了嵌入式无 卡拉 OK点播终端的交互式用户界面。
:M P layer Qtopia L inux
Application ofMP layer and Q topia in EmbeddedW ireless
Karaoke Demand Term inal
LIMengliang,WENG Zhengxin
(Department ofAutomation, ShanghaiJiaotongUniversity, Shangha,i 200240, china)
Abstract: This papermainly introduces theApplication ofMPlayer and topia in EmbeddedW irelessKaraokeDemand Term inal1Fist,
the author analyses the architecture ofMPlayer, on thebasisofthat the author introduces theprocess ofthe transplantation ofMPlayer to
SamsungARM9 embedded platform in detail1Then the author introduces theprocess ofthe establishmentofcross- compilation environ2
ment for topia and t/Embedded on the host computer1Basing on the architecture of topia and t/Embedded, the author designs a
friendlyman- machine interface according to theneeds of theKaraok demand term inal1
K ey ords:MP layer, topia, Embedded system, Linux operating system
目前卡拉OK娱乐场所采用的点播终端均不能实现远程点播,用户必须到操作平台才能对歌曲进行预
约、切换、终止,操作不便利, 降低了卡拉OK 的娱乐性。
针对这个问题,作者设计了嵌入式无 卡拉OK点播终端。用户使用该手持终端即可远距离实现对歌
曲的各种操作。
本文主要介绍MPlayer播放器及 topia和 t/Embedded在该点播终端的应用,包括:MPlayer的体系结
构,MPlayer移植到三星嵌入式开发平台的具体过程, topia和 t/Embedded的体系结构及基于其上的用户
界面设计过程。
1 MPlayer
MPlayer被评为Linux下的最佳媒体播放工具。它能使用众多本地的RealPlayer和Win32 DLL编解码
器,播放大多数MPEG、VOB、AVI、OGG、VIVO、ASF/WMV、T/MOV、FLI、RM媒体文件。相对其它播放器来
说, 资源占用非常少, 不需要任何系统解码器就可以播放各种媒体格式,在低配置的机器上使用更是能凸显
优势, 对于运算速度相对较弱的嵌入式系统来说, MPlaye
文档评论(0)